All Occupants Escape Unscathed After Car Overturns on Green Corridor

February 9, 2026
in Crime
No Injuries in Car Overturn on Green Corridor, Aruba
20
VIEWS

Early on Saturday morning, as the Jouvert Morning activities were taking place in San Nicolas, the Aruba Police Central received reports of a car overturning on the Green Corridor, just below the **Ser’i Tijshi roundabout.

The police patrol immediately responded and arrived at the scene to find a dark grey Hyundai Elantra (license plate A-40044) with all four wheels off the ground, resting on the side of the road. The occupants of the vehicle were found outside and appeared uninjured.

The police approached the individuals to check for injuries and offered ambulance assistance, but none was needed. The Traffic Police were notified to investigate the cause of the accident, and it was noted that no government property had been damaged.

A tow truck was dispatched to lift the vehicle and clear the area for the owner. Authorities are urging the community, especially during the final week of Carnival festivities, to drive responsibly so everyone can enjoy the events safely.
